
Urban Resilience to Extremes Sustainability Research Network (UREx SRN) were recipients of an award from the Ecological Society of America.
Winners of the award are recognized for their “outstanding contributions to ecology in new discoveries, teaching, sustainability, diversity, and lifelong commitment to the profession,” according to
an ESA announcement.
Four UREx SRN team members won the 2019 Sustainability Science Award from the ESA:
—Co-Director
Nancy Grimm, Arizona State University School of Life Sciences
—Executive Team Member
Timon McPhearson, The New School
—External Advisory Member
Steward TA Pickett, Cary Institute of Ecosystem Studies
—External Advisory Member
Thomas Elmqvist, Stockholm University
"McPhearson and colleagues provide an international perspective on how ecological research focused on urban areas can improve sustainability," the ESA announcement stated, noting a journal article the team produced that was particularly impactful: "
Advancing urban ecology towards a science of cities."
